Nurses Present Research at State and National Conferences

Several Le Bonheur Children’s Medical Center nurses have presented research at national conferences recently.

Tracy Tidwell, CPNP, CFNP, presented “A Nursing Pilot Study on Bedside Reporting to Promote Best Practice and Family-Centered Care,” at the Tennessee Nursing and Workforce Summit in October 2008. Tracy is the brain tumor program coordinator at Le Bonheur. This study was also presented in a concurrent session and a poster presentation at the American Association of Neuroscience Nursing annual convention in Las Vegas in March. Presenters also included Connie Lindsey, MSN, RN; Emily Snider, BSN, RN; Iva Scroggins, BSN, RN; Ann Reed, MSN, RN; Christy Zarski, AND, RN; and Jessica Edwards, BSN, RN.

Ambre’ Huff, PNP-BC, presented “Evaluation of the Effectiveness of Oral Care Routines by Pediatric Intensive Care Unit Nurses on mechanically Ventilated Pediatric Patients,” during a poster presentation at the Arkansas Nurses Association annual convention in October 2008. Ambre’ is an orthopedic nurse practitioner at Le Bonheur. Ambre’ will also be presenting “Pediatric Patients with Cast Immobilizations” in a concurrent session at the Association of Orthopedic Nurses in Tampa in May.

“Preventing Fumbled Handoffs” was a concurrent session presented at the National Association of Children’s Hospitals and Related Institutions by Paula Dycus. Paula is the administrative director of professional practice and research at Le Bonheur, and presented her session in March in Nashville.

Lai Brooks, FNP, presented “Seize the Moment,” on pediatric epilepsy, at the American Association of Neuroscience Nursing annual convention in Las Vegas on March 29, 2009. Lai is an inpatient nurse practitioner for the Le Bonheur Neuroscience Institute.
